|
Commitments and Contingencies (Details Textual) (License agreements [Member], Solterra Renewable Technologies, Inc [Member], USD $)
|6 Months Ended
|
Dec. 31, 2014
|Commitment and Contingencies [Line Items]
|Royalties payable due in January 1, 2015
|29,450
|Royalties payable due in January 1, 2016
|217,000
|Royalties payable due in January 1, 2017
|648,750
|Royalties payable due in January 1, 2018
|2,038,500
|Royalties payable due in January 1, 2019
|3,738,600
|
Photovoltaic cells [Member] | Minimum [Member]
|Commitment and Contingencies [Line Items]
|Percentage of adjusted gross sales
|2.00%
|
Photovoltaic cells [Member] | Maximum [Member]
|Commitment and Contingencies [Line Items]
|Percentage of adjusted gross sales
|4.00%
|
Quantum dots [Member]
|Commitment and Contingencies [Line Items]
|Percentage of adjusted gross sales
|7.50%
|X
|
- Details
|X
|
- Definition
Represents the percentage of adjusted gross sales.
No definition available.
|X
|
- Definition
Amount of required minimum royalties payments maturing in the fifth period.
No definition available.
|X
|
- Definition
Amount of required minimum royalties payments maturing in the fourth period.
No definition available.
|X
|
- Definition
Amount of required minimum royalties payments maturing in the first period.
No definition available.
|X
|
- Definition
Amount of required minimum royalties payments maturing in the third period.
No definition available.
|X
|
- Definition
Amount of required minimum royalties payments maturing in the second period.
No definition available.